Web4 sep. 2024 · These sacs are about 60-100mm in size. 5. Big, bigger, biggest. Rain spiders are quite large, with a body length of 15 to 36mm, and a leg span of up to 110mm. This puts them among the biggest non-tarantula spiders worldwide. The females are bigger than the males, but the males are brighter and have longer legs. 6. WebHuntsman spiders come in mini (pictured above) and giant sizes. Mini Huntsmen are much more common pet spiders as giant species are too big to be kept as a pet. In fact, the Giant Huntsman is the world’s largest spider by leg span and can measure over 12 inches. It is recommended that if you want a Huntsman Spider, you should keep a mini one. What is the biggest spider in Greece? Most spiders in Greece are small, meaning they shouldn’t be too scary if you come across one. The biggest spider you’ll find is the eusparassus walckenaeri, a type of huntsman spider.

WebBoth huntsman spiders and tarantulas are often portrayed as being dangerous and scary. This usually is the case in films or stories that deliberately present spiders in a frightening and unrealistic way.
